  • 24" iMac early 2009 - how to duplicate screen (mini DP to HDMI)?

    Hello
    I want to play movies on my TV which are located on this harddrive.
    I have a PS3 so when i have software streaming that movies (uPnP style) to my PS3 it works. But then again, considering I like nature and all, I have to use 3 devices for getting that image through.
    It would be far easier to just connect the mac to my TV using HDMI.
    I know this is possible with a mini DP to HDMI cable. But does this iMac (early 2009) support audio streaming? I've read numerous of forums and they all have different answers. I know this forum is the right one to ask.
    But if it doesn't support audio, then i'll need a devide which combines the mini DP and audio jack into a a hdmi output. This isn't such a problem I think except ...
    If this audio jack is plugged in my iMac, won't I'll always loose the sound of my iMac (but I'll have that on my TV)? This bother me because I don't want to insert the audio jack every time I want to play a movie on my TV. But when the HDMI side is not connected to my TV, will my Imac still loose its audio?
    It seems complex, but I just need a solution for watching those movies easily on my telly without having to switch cables all the time (and not use the PS3 which consumes power like a mad machine).
    I'd like to know your input on this.
    Thanks in advanced

    The mini-DisplayPort does not carry audio. You can solve that issue with a device such as this one available in the USA. I do not know where you would find one in Europe.
    However, as long as something is plugged into the Mac's audio port, that is normally where the audio goes. So if your TV is plugged into the audio port and the TV is off, your Mac will be silent.

  • Will my US iMac early 2009 work in South Africa?

    I am moving. I know that mobile and portable devices will work, but will a desktop? I do not see voltage guidance on the iMac casing.

    Yes they are also 100-240V AC, see >  iMac (Early 2009) - Technical Specifications
    However you may need to find a power cord with the correct plug end or a plug adapter depending on the outlet configuration there.
